Common Misconceptions



Usual misunderstandings about cold laser treatment can lead to confusion and suspicion among individuals looking for alternative treatments. One widespread misconception is that cold laser therapy includes making use of dangerous radiation. In reality, cold laser therapy makes use of low-level laser light that does not generate warmth or trigger damages to tissues.

Another misconception is that cold laser treatment is painful, when in fact, it's a non-invasive and painless procedure. Some people additionally believe that cold laser therapy is just efficient for surface-level concerns, such as skin problem. Nonetheless, study has actually revealed its effectiveness in treating a wide range of conditions, consisting of bone and joint injuries and chronic discomfort.

Furthermore, there's a mistaken belief that cold laser treatment produces instant results after a solitary session. While some patients may experience alleviation after one therapy, a series of sessions is typically recommended for optimum outcomes. By dispelling these false impressions, individuals can make enlightened choices about integrating cold laser treatment into their medical care routine.

Advantages and Dangers



What're the potential advantages and risks associated with cold laser treatment?

more resources supplies numerous benefits such as decreased inflammation, pain relief, and sped up tissue repair. By promoting mobile feature and blood circulation, it can aid in recovery injuries, decreasing swelling, and improving series of motion. Additionally, this non-invasive treatment is typically quick, pain-free, and calls for no downtime, making it a practical option for several individuals.

However, like any type of clinical procedure, cold laser therapy does feature some risks. While uncommon, potential negative effects may include moderate prickling, short-lived skin irritability, or a minor increase hurting. It's important to guarantee that the treatment is provided by a qualified health care professional to decrease any kind of adverse results and make best use of the benefits.

In addition, cold laser therapy may not appropriate for everybody, specifically people with certain medical conditions or expecting females, so seeking advice from a healthcare provider before starting treatment is vital to establish its suitability for your particular circumstance.
